Dental insurance can definitely help make treatment more affordable. If you qualify for Medi-Cal (California’s Medicaid program), you may be able to access free or low-cost dental care, especially for children. While regular Medicare doesn’t cover dental work, many Medicare Advantage plans offer solid dental coverage that can help seniors save significantly on procedures. The best way to keep dental costs down is prevention – just like how regular maintenance keeps those Tesla’s running smoothly on Lawrence Expressway! Good oral hygiene habits, watching your sugar intake, and avoiding tobacco products will help keep your teeth and gums healthy. Staying with an in-network dentist usually saves money. No insurance? No problem! Many local dental offices offer membership plans that make care more affordable. Prices can vary quite a bit between practices, so we always recommend calling a few offices to compare costs if you’re paying cash. Remember, investing in preventive care now helps avoid bigger expenses down the road.
